JANOG is an abbreviation of JApan Network Operators' Group, and is a group that aims to contribute to a wide range of people involved in the Internet by discussing, examining, and introducing issues, knowledge, and know-how related to Internet technology and operations.

 

The JANOG Meeting is held once every six months, and this year's 50th meeting was held from July 13 (Wednesday) to 15 (Friday), 2022 at the Hakodate Arena in Hakodate City, Hokkaido. While the online exhibition continued for the last time and the time before last, it was the first time in a long time that we were able to exhibit at the local booth. A maximum of about 1,300 people attended the event, and we were able to exchange information with various people.

Due to the explosive expansion of IoT devices and the increasing demand for large-capacity video distribution such as 4K/8K and VR, data center networks are becoming increasingly broadband. Networks that connect devices inside and outside data centers are increasing in speed to 100G and 400G, but now that 100G is about to reach maturity, demand for 400G is expected to increase rapidly.

 

At Macnica booth this time, we exhibited a demonstration of long-distance (80km) transmission for 400G-ZR+, which has been attracting particular attention in recent years.
